Hi all -
If you should start a new post please try to have some standards. Give a meaninful title so that it means something. That way more people will actually read it. And it helps if people should wish to refer back.

i.e. Don't have a subject of "Help!"
Have "Help! I have problems with my USB " etc.

For those of us that browse this forum having a meaninful subject title would help a lot.

I would have hoped that FREEOLA would have their own moderators who 'tidy up' issues such as this - but it seems not...

Hope all you active contributers will agree (and abide) with this.
